Geometry Transformations Guide

This document provides instructions and examples for learning about geometric transformations, lines of symmetry, viewing 3D objects from different angles, and calculating volume. It includes examples of reflecting, translating, and rotating shapes; using lines of symmetry to complete shapes; shading 3D cube models from different views; and calculating the volume of various 3D shapes in cubic centimeters. The document contains diagrams, questions, and exercises to help teach these mathematical concepts.

Volume refers to the amount of


space an object takes up. To
measure volume, we use cubic
centimetres (cm).
...
...12YY.
DAAR

One cubic centimetre is 1cm


wide, 1cm long and 1cm high.
